Lawyers divided on Johnson’s Supreme Court prospects
US lawyers are split over whether the Supreme Court might take up an appeal by former HSBC foreign exchange trader Mark Johnson against his long-running fraud case.
The former global head of FX cash trading at the UK bank filed a petition to the US’s highest court in June to reconsider a fraud conviction relating to a $3.5 billion spot trade between HSBC and Cairn Energy.
